Jean Jadot was a renowned Belgian Catholic prelate known for his significant roles in the Catholic Church, including serving as the apostolic delegate to the United States and president of the Secretariat for Non-Christians. Jean Jadot was born on November 23, 1909, in Brussels, Belgium. He passed away on January 21, 2009, at the age of 99. He is best known for his influential tenure as the apostolic delegate to the United States from 1973 to 1980, marking a significant shift in the U.S. Catholic hierarchy by appointing more pastorally-oriented bishops. His career in the Vatican was both diplomatic and ecclesiastical, contributing to global interfaith dialogue.

Despite his father's opposition, Jadot then entered the seminary of the Archdiocese of Mechelen, and was ordained to the priesthood by Jozef-Ernest Cardinal van Roey on 11 February 1934. On 28 February 1968, Pope Paul VI appointed him titular archbishop of Zuri and apostolic delegate to Thailand, Laos, and the Malay Peninsula (Malaysia and Singapore). He was consecrated a bishop by Cardinal Leo Joseph Suenens on 1 May 1968. He was appointed Apostolic Pro-Nuncio to Thailand on 28 August 1969. On 15 May 1971, Jadot was appointed apostolic pro-nuncio to Gabon and Cameroon as well as apostolic delegate to Equatorial Guinea. On 23 May 1973 he was appointed the apostolic delegate to the United States.

Jadot was considered a progressive leader of the Roman Curia, and was at times polarizing in the statements he made and decisions he took. Jadot was seen favorably by the Vatican under Pope Paul VI, who rejected Jadot's initial offer to resign as apostolic delegate. On 27 June 1980, Pope John Paul II appointed him the Pro-President of the Secretariat of Non-Christians, a position normally held by a cardinal. On 19 June 1982, Jadot ordained Robert Francis Prevost for the Augustinians in Rome. Prevost was later elected Pope Leo XIV on 8 May 2025.

In 1926, he entered the Catholic University of Leuven, from where he obtained his doctorate in philosophy magna cum laude in 1930. His thesis was on the work of Alfred Edward Taylor.
